- Abstract
- While prioritized random access (RA) systems based on the users' queue length have been researched, much of the existing literature assumes either a saturated condition or necessitates message exchange from the users to the base station (BS) or among the users. Acquiring user weight information without an uplink control channel establishment is challenging in RA systems, particularly when this weight varies over time. To address this, we propose a queue-aware RA system for unsaturated users, which operates without message-passing from the users to the BS. To facilitate this approach, we also develop the BS's weight estimation algorithm based on observing the idle slots in an online manner. The numerical results demonstrate that the proposed algorithm provides fair delay for users of different packet arrival rates while ensuring maximum throughput. In addition, we also introduce a mathematical model to analyze the queueing delay performance of users.
